xref: /openbmc/linux/drivers/net/can/cc770/Kconfig (revision 4b4193256c8d3bc3a5397b5cd9494c2ad386317d)
1ec8f24b7SThomas Gleixner# SPDX-License-Identifier: GPL-2.0-only
22a367c3aSWolfgang Grandeggermenuconfig CAN_CC770
32a367c3aSWolfgang Grandegger	tristate "Bosch CC770 and Intel AN82527 devices"
46586c5d7SMarc Kleine-Budde	depends on HAS_IOMEM
5edd2c26fSWolfgang Grandegger
6edd2c26fSWolfgang Grandeggerif CAN_CC770
7edd2c26fSWolfgang Grandegger
8edd2c26fSWolfgang Grandeggerconfig CAN_CC770_ISA
9edd2c26fSWolfgang Grandegger	tristate "ISA Bus based legacy CC770 driver"
10*a7f7f624SMasahiro Yamada	help
11edd2c26fSWolfgang Grandegger	  This driver adds legacy support for CC770 and AN82527 chips
12edd2c26fSWolfgang Grandegger	  connected to the ISA bus using I/O port, memory mapped or
13edd2c26fSWolfgang Grandegger	  indirect access.
14edd2c26fSWolfgang Grandegger
15e285e44dSWolfgang Grandeggerconfig CAN_CC770_PLATFORM
16e285e44dSWolfgang Grandegger	tristate "Generic Platform Bus based CC770 driver"
17*a7f7f624SMasahiro Yamada	help
18e285e44dSWolfgang Grandegger	  This driver adds support for the CC770 and AN82527 chips
19e285e44dSWolfgang Grandegger	  connected to the "platform bus" (Linux abstraction for directly
20e285e44dSWolfgang Grandegger	  to the processor attached devices).
21e285e44dSWolfgang Grandegger
22edd2c26fSWolfgang Grandeggerendif
23